Cover King is by no means the only source, but its is one very good source.

Since you will be using the cover in a parking garage, an indoor cover is your best bet. Cover King's Satin Stretch model is a perfect fit for the F-Type. Light weight, easy to handle, fleece lining, will protect against minor dings from adjacent car doors. Find the color and style you like, then google for online discounters who will often sell for up to 30% off.

If its not exposed to the elements, I'll recommend the one I use in my locked garage. Covercraft flannel cover - fits well, soft and thick, pretty good protection. Can be cable locked to the gromets at the bottom, although I wouldn't count on that providing much security.

Google search and find a coupon code, they can be had for under three hundred delivered to your door.
